Bob began his career at Memorial
Health System in Abilene, Kansas
as the Chief Operating Officer
in May 2002. His primary
function is Human Resources;
however, several departments
also report to him. He has over
30 years in the Human Resources
field. During this time he has
been the President of the
Oklahoma Hospital Personnel
association, President of the
Tulsa Personnel Association, and
an officer in the Colorado
Hospital Human Resources
Association. He has been a
member of KHHRA for 7 years and
is a member in good standing of
the American Society for
Healthcare Human Resources
Administration. He earned a
Master of Behavioral Science
degree from Cameron University
in Lawton, Oklahoma and a
Bachelor of Business
Administration degree from
Wichita State University in
Wichita, Kansas.

Debbie Marr is the
Director of Human Resources at
Fredonia Regional Hospital. Debbie
joined the Fredonia Regional
Hospital administration staff in
2000 on a part-time basis as an
administrative assistant and the job
developed in to a full-time human
resource position for Fredonia
Regional Hospital. Besides the
Administrative duties that Debbie is
responsible for, she is also
responsible for the human resources
management, new hire orientations,
benefits administration, workers
compensation, performance
management, employee relations,
personnel data management and
credentialing of all physicians. Debbie’s professional career started
in business office management for a
Physicians Office where she enjoyed
a successful 19-year’s prior to
coming to Fredonia Regional
Hospital. She is a member of SHRM
and has been a member of KHHRA since
2000. Debbie received the
Chapter Officer Award for
Outstanding Leadership in 2007.
She has previously held the board
positions of secretary and VP. |

Becky Rafferty is the Human
Resources Director at Hiawatha
Community Hospital; a position she
has held since 2006. She graduated
from the University of Iowa in 2000
with a BBA in Management and
Organizations, and has held
progressive HR positions at the
University of Iowa Hospitals and
Clinics, Marshalltown Medical and
Surgical Center, and the U.S.
Department of State. In addition to
the HR knowledge gained in these
positions, she received front line
knowledge of the visa and
immigration process while working
for the State Department.
Becky is a member of SHRM and
received her PHR designation in
2006. She resides in Hiawatha with
her husband and daughter. She is
heavily involved in establishing a
community owned daycare center for
Hiawatha to help hospital employees
have a reliable child care option.
